Transaction 2181e15ca12922f54490fd9a6994a0628938c4243f2c571031d834dd1c1f0a15
1 Input
2 Outputs
- 2181e15ca12922f54490fd9a6994a0628938c4243f2c571031d834dd1c1f0a15:0
- 2181e15ca12922f54490fd9a6994a0628938c4243f2c571031d834dd1c1f0a15:1
value 35235725
address 3CAQsfboXd2Sscnaoz3tWSiGDDfSY2HjEG
value 38287609
address 1BTuP1YPu49hGH3Q2fSdxTLJsXuhSN5x51